This is a cool idea. I love IRC, and I'm glad it's finally implemented. Going off of what Sky said, voiced users (+) cannot do anything to moderate the channel. OP is the only position that can moderate on EsperNet. Too bad EsperNet doesn't have Half-OPs like some other networks do.
If Mark and Starzy wanted to keep OPs for Wardens / Admins only, when activity on IRC increases, my suggestion would be to set the mode "+m" on the channel. Mark already knows what it is, but to everyone else, it's a mode that lets only users voiced by an OP talk in the channel. People can get "auto-voice" set on them if they don't want the hassle of waiting for an OP to voice them. Setting +m on the channel allows Wardens / Admins to moderate the channel + keeps the number of OPs down.
Pros:
-Removes trolling almost completely since there has to be an OP on to voice people
-Creates the ability to mute and unmute by giving and removing voice
-Since OPs are the only users that can voice users, they are already there in case someone starts spamming / trolling
Cons:
-Users can't talk all the time - only when an OP is there to voice them (unless they have auto-voice)
